Step-by-Step Drying Process

  1. Drain Excess Water: If your doll has any standing water, carefully tilt it to let it drain out.
  2. Absorb Moisture: Use microfiber towels to soak up as much moisture as possible from the interior.
  3. Increase Airflow: Position a small fan near your doll to circulate air inside it.
  4. Hair Dryer Trick: Use a hair dryer on a cool setting, keeping it at a distance to avoid damaging the material.

Additional Tips

  • Keep It Dry: Store your doll in a dry place with good ventilation.
  • Check Regularly: Inspect for any signs of moisture build-up or mold.
